- fixed slow file reading of vertex deform groups.

found out that per vertex, per deform group, a heavy function was called
  to get an address from a huge array. that address even didnt exist, was
  not written in the file... just removing the code makes .blend file
  reading happy again.

  check it by parenting a 40k vertex mesh, to an armature with "use
  armature" and "create vertex groups". save and load file.
